当前位置: 首页 > 新闻资讯  > 实习管理系统

用Python搭建泰州实习管理平台的实战指南

本文介绍如何使用Python和Django框架在泰州地区搭建一个实习管理平台,适合初学者参考。

大家好,今天咱们来聊聊怎么用Python在泰州搞个实习管理平台。其实这事儿不难,只要你懂点编程,就能上手。

 

首先,我得说,实习管理平台就是个网站,用来让学校、企业还有学生之间方便沟通的。比如学生可以提交实习申请,企业可以审核,学校可以管理。听起来是不是挺简单的?但实际做起来还是有点讲究的。

 

我们用的是Python语言,因为Python语法简单,而且有好多现成的框架可以用。这里我推荐用Django,它是个很流行的Web框架,特别适合快速开发。然后数据库的话,用MySQL或者PostgreSQL都可以,不过我这次用了SQLite,因为简单方便。

 

接下来,我来写一段代码,展示一下怎么创建一个简单的实习管理页面。首先,我们要定义一个模型,用来存储实习信息:

 

    from django.db import models

    class Internship(models.Model):
        title = models.CharField(max_length=100)
        company = models.CharField(max_length=100)
        description = models.TextField()
        created_at = models.DateTimeField(auto_now_add=True)

        def __str__(self):
            return self.title
    

 

然后,我们再写一个视图,用来显示所有实习信息:

 

    from django.shortcuts import render
    from .models import Internship

    def internship_list(request):
        internships = Internship.objects.all()
        return render(request, 'internship/list.html', {'internships': internships})
    

 

实习管理

最后,我们在模板里把这些数据展示出来,这样用户就能看到实习信息了。

 

总结一下,用Python和Django做一个实习管理平台是完全可行的。如果你在泰州,或者想为本地企业提供解决方案,这个项目是个不错的起点。希望这篇文章对你有帮助!

本站部分内容及素材来源于互联网,如有侵权,联系必删!

相关资讯

    暂无相关的数据...